In Abu Dhabi – The Department of Transport (DoT) in Abu Dhabi announced that it has completed the implementation of the third phase of activating the automated payment system in Al Ain City and Al Dhafra Region. Therefore, bus users shall only use Hafilat Smart Cards, as paper tickets will no longer be accepted starting from September 30, 2018.

In order to facilitate the services offered to the public, Hafilat Smart Cards are available for purchase in all bus stations in Al Ain and Al Dhafra through Ticket Sales Offices. That is in addition to the Ticket Vending Machines (TVM).

DoT has already started the implementation and activation of the automated payment system using Hafilat Smart Cards that facilitate people’s every day transportation.

Forty one TVMs have been implemented in different areas in Abu Dhabi along with 138 Banknote Reloader (BBR). In Al Ain City, DoT implemented 11 TVMs and nine BBR. In Al Dhafra, DoT implemented eight TVMs and 11 BBR.

It is worth to mention that the implementation of the automated payment system aims to increase the quality of services offered to the public.
